    Provident Life and Accident Insurance can't foretell your future, but it can help you make provisions for any accidents that might befall you. The company provides disability, life, and accident insurance to individuals, both directly and through their employers. Provident Life and Accident Insurance is part of the Unum US division of Unum Group (formerly UnumProvident), the largest provider of group and individual disability coverage in the US.     Competitive Landscape for Provident Life & Accident Insurance Company
    Demand for health insurance products is driven by the rising costs of medical care. The profitability of individual companies depends on efficient operations and the ability to negotiate favorable contracts with healthcare providers. Large companies and organizations have advantages in negotiating contracts with healthcare providers. Small companies can compete successfully by providing special coverage plans as part of government programs such as Medicaid, or for specialized populations. The industry is highly automated and capital-intensive: annual revenue per employee is close to $1 million. Reforming the US healthcare industry continues to be a top agenda item in Washington, but a consensus on the best way to reduce healthcare spending has yet to be reached.
